I This paper is firmly centred in that remarkable period associated with the French Revolution and the varied warfare which became linked with it. At an early stage of the French Revolution, a redrawing of the British political map resulted: and, in due course, the dynamism and upheaval of the Revolution led to many diverse forms of Franco-British interaction, some notable examples involving Britain’s large and often vulnerable sea-going trade.
